Warning Signs You Need Immediate Siding Repair
Recognizing the severity of exterior damage early can save your home from extensive secondary issues.
If you notice any of these alarming symptoms, your property is actively at risk and exposed to the elements. Here is what to look for when evaluating your home's exterior following a severe weather event or unexpected impact.
Wind-Lifted or Missing Siding Panels
You might see individual siding pieces flapping violently in the wind or notice entire sections completely detached from your home.
This is especially common after a strong gust sweeps through your property, leaving the underlying wall exposed to the elements. Missing panels completely disrupt the protective barrier your home relies on to keep moisture and cold air out. This severe symptom indicates that the siding fasteners have failed, or the material itself has become too brittle to hold under pressure. Exposed sheathing is an open invitation for moisture intrusion, which can significantly compromise your insulation and interior wall structure. Addressing this missing material quickly is vital to prevent skyrocketing heating costs during our freezing high-desert winters.
Impact Damage from Falling Branches A visible hole, a severe crack, or a completely shattered section of siding often points to a direct physical strike.
Given the heavily treed properties in our area, falling pine branches or windblown debris are frequent culprits for this type of sudden destruction. You might even find the branch or debris still resting against your damaged wall. This physical breach creates a direct pathway for water, pests, and freezing air to enter your home's interior cavities. The force of the impact can also damage the structural framing and insulation hidden directly behind the shattered panels. Ignoring this damage will inevitably lead to progressive wood rot and mold, eventually requiring much more extensive structural repairs.
Sudden Cracks or Splits
You may observe new, deep cracks appearing suddenly in your exterior panels without any obvious physical impact.
These stress fractures are particularly apparent after significant temperature fluctuations or intense freeze-thaw cycles. Older wood siding, like T1-11 or cedar, is especially prone to splitting when subjected to rapid weather changes. Even hairline splits allow melting snow and driving rain to seep directly behind the protective layer. This causes hidden moisture damage within your wall cavity that can fester unnoticed for months. Over time, these small vulnerabilities widen, leading to severe delamination and widespread material failure that cannot be ignored.
Visible Water Intrusion or Dampness
Streaks of water on interior walls, peeling paint, or a musty odor near windows and corners are severe red flags.
These signs usually appear shortly after heavy rain or rapid snowmelt, signaling a major failure in your exterior defenses. You might also notice damp spots on your drywall that feel distinctly cold to the touch. This is a definitive sign that water has breached your home's exterior envelope and is actively entering your living space. Active water intrusion is a true emergency that demands immediate intervention to prevent hazardous mold growth and framing rot. The longer water sits inside your wall cavities, the more complex and expensive the restoration process becomes.
What Causes Sudden Siding Failures
Understanding why your exterior failed helps us implement the right permanent fix for your property.
Most sudden damage in our region stems from a few specific environmental challenges that test the limits of building materials. Here is what typically causes these unexpected structural breaches.
Extreme Weather Events
High winds, heavy snow loads, and rapid temperature shifts exert immense stress on exterior materials and their fasteners.
Wind can physically tear panels away, while the sheer weight of snow and ice causes buckling along the lower sections of your home. Sudden changes from freezing to warm temperatures force materials to expand and contract violently, leading to severe stress fractures over time. Our local high-desert climate is characterized by strong, sustained winds and dramatic daily temperature swings that constantly test your home's defenses. To fix this, we secure any loose panels, remove ruined sections, and install new materials designed to withstand these harsh conditions. We also verify that the underlying moisture barrier is intact before securing the replacement boards.
Impact from Debris or Accidents
Objects like falling tree limbs, windblown debris, or even accidental vehicle strikes can directly damage your exterior.
This creates immediate holes, shattered sections, or deep structural cracks that completely bypass your home's weatherproofing. The sheer force of these impacts often damages the underlying sheathing and framing as well. Because many local homes are situated on larger, heavily wooded lots in rural settings, the risk of falling branches during severe storms is remarkably high. We address this by carefully removing the ruined pieces, repairing any damaged underlying sheathing, and seamlessly installing replacement panels. Our goal is to ensure the repaired section is structurally sound and visually matches the rest of your home.
Material Degradation and Age
Over time, exposure to intense UV radiation and extreme weather causes older materials to break down, become brittle, and lose their structural integrity.
This makes them significantly more susceptible to sudden failure under minor stress that newer siding would easily withstand. Older homes with original wood or early-generation vinyl are particularly at risk for sudden blow-offs or shattering. The intense Central Oregon sun accelerates the aging process of many materials, making older properties highly vulnerable to sudden cracking or splitting. Our emergency response focuses on cutting out the failed sections and integrating fresh, durable material to restore your home's protection. If the degradation is widespread, we will help you evaluate if a broader replacement strategy makes sense for your property.

The True Cost of Ignoring Siding Damage
Ignoring a siding emergency, even for a few days, can lead to severe and costly consequences for your property.
The most immediate risk is extensive water damage to your home's interior, which quickly ruins insulation, drywall, and structural framing. Trapped moisture rapidly creates hazardous mold growth, compromising your indoor air quality and requiring expensive professional remediation to ensure your family's safety. Beyond water damage and mold, a compromised exterior leaves your home highly vulnerable to pest infestations and dramatically reduces your energy efficiency. Your heating and cooling systems will struggle to maintain comfortable temperatures, leading to noticeably higher utility bills month after month.
Escalating Structural Problems
Wind and cold air will easily penetrate the gaps left by missing panels, making your living spaces drafty and uncomfortable regardless of how high you set your thermostat.
What begins as a localized exterior issue can quickly escalate into a complex structural problem that far exceeds the cost of a prompt emergency fix. Rotting wall studs and compromised sheathing require extensive demolition and rebuilding to correct. By addressing the damage immediately, you protect your investment and maintain the structural integrity of your home for years to come.
